Oven-Baked Meatloaf and Potatoes
A comforting and hearty meal featuring juicy meatloaf and perfectly roasted potatoes, baked together to create a delightful symphony of flavors. This recipe is simple, versatile, and sure to become a favorite in your recipe collection.
Ingredients
- 1 1/2 pounds ground beef or a blend of ground meats
- 1 cup breadcrumbs
- 2 eggs
- 1 small onion, finely ch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 4-5 potatoes, peeled and cut into chunks or wedges
- 1/4 cup ketchup
- 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Olive oil
- Herbs and spices (optional)
Directions
-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C) and grease a baking dish.
- In a large bowl, mix ground beef, breadcrumbs, eggs, onion, garlic, salt, and pepper.
- Shape the meat mixture into a loaf and place it in the baking dish.
- Toss potatoes with olive oil, salt, pepper, and optional herbs/spices.
- Arrange seasoned potatoes around the meatloaf in the dish.
- Mix ketchup and Worcestershire sauce, then brush over the meatloaf.
- Cover with foil and bake for 45 minutes, then uncover and bake for additional 15-20 minutes until cooked through.
- Let it rest before slicing the meatloaf and serving with roasted potatoes.
